Unveiling the Formula for Exceptional CrossFit Gyms: A Showcase of North American Powerhouses

Introduction

In the global fitness landscape, CrossFit has burgeoned into a phenomenon, boasting over 10,000 gyms worldwide and still expanding. While these gyms generally adhere to a common framework, the subtleties in their operations can vary significantly from one affiliate to another. Gym - goers often passionately champion their local box as the pinnacle of excellence. However, a select few elite boxes have ascended to the upper echelons, birthed a movement, and continued to prosper despite the increasingly crowded competitive market.

This success can be attributed to their discovery of a winning formula. In our analysis, the formula can be expressed as: Community x Leadership (Coaching + Programming) = n, where “n” represents the sentiment of “I would liquidate my assets and relocate to become a member of this gym if feasible.” Although presented in a somewhat light - hearted mathematical form, this formula is grounded in solid principles. Whether you're on the hunt for the premier gym in your vicinity or aspire to establish a top - tier CrossFit facility, these elements are fundamental. Exceptional leadership, coaching, and programming, in the absence of a strong community, lack depth. Conversely, a vibrant community with subpar coaching and programming, while potentially enjoyable, will fall short of helping you achieve your fitness aspirations. A truly effective CrossFit box must excel in all aspects of this formula.

A Closer Look at North American CrossFit Powerhouses

CrossFit Milford - Milford, CT

  1. Overview

CrossFit Milford, an eight - year - old establishment in the Northeast, has a storied history of producing successful athletes. Names like Kaleena Ladeairous and Elizabeth Warren are testament to its pedigree. In 2015, the CrossFit Milford team secured second place globally. Under the leadership of master programmer and Games - level coach Jason Leydon, the gym offers a diverse array of programs tailored to individuals at every stage of their fitness journey. Community is a cornerstone of CrossFit Milford's philosophy.

  1. Community

At CrossFit Milford (CFM), the focus on community is palpable and extends beyond the gym's physical boundaries. The mentoring program pairs new members with seasoned veterans, fostering a culture of learning and support. Additionally, CFM offers scholarships for high - school athletes and engages in charity fundraising initiatives, demonstrating Jason and his wife Jocelyn's commitment to building a community. Leydon's latest initiative, a business directory, allows members to leverage each other's skills, such as those of plumbers, lawyers, and web developers, further strengthening the community bond.

  1. Coaching and Leadership

Jason Leydon is among the industry's top competitive programmers. In 2015, he guided numerous athletes, including the CrossFit Milford Team, Dan “Boomsauce” Tyminski, and Masters athletes Amanda Allen, Liz Warren, and Robbie Davis, to the Games. Allen and the Milford team achieved podium finishes. Leydon also coached several athletes to successful Regional berths and served as the head coach of the 2014 GRID team, the Philadelphia Founders. His deep understanding of the sport commands respect in the CrossFit community. Complementing Leydon, CFM has a staff of nearly twenty coaches, along with a physical therapist, an ART practitioner, a nutritionist, a massage therapist, and a yoga instructor.

  1. Programmes and Programming

CFM offers multi - level programs, including general fitness. Their offerings span group CrossFit classes, performance - level classes for local competitors aiming to master advanced skills, and competition - level classes for those eyeing the Games. A review of their daily programming for all levels reveals a well - thought - out structure, incorporating dynamic warm - up, workout - prep warm - up, strength, skill, and conditioning (in sequence), cool - down, and optional finishing exercises for those seeking an extra challenge. CrossFit Jääkarhu - Austin, Texas

  1. Overview

CrossFit Jääkarhu has many commendable aspects, but its unwavering dedication to continuing education is particularly notable. The gym is resolute in its mission to disseminate crucial tips and coaching knowledge to enhance its community. A glance at the blog section of their website reveals a plethora of recent and ongoing educational offerings.

  1. Community

Community strength is the bedrock of CrossFit Jääkarhu. The concept of unity permeates every aspect of their operations, from the harmonious relationship between coaches and owners who genuinely enjoy each other's company, to the unique terminology derived from their name, “Jääkarhu,” which means polar bear in Finnish. They refer to the gym as a “sleuth” (a group of bears), and this theme extends to their classes, with CrossFit Kids being called “cubs,” and different programming levels named after bear - related terms like “pit,” “cave,” and “den.” This sense of community was on full display when the entire “sleuth” rallied together to create a video for Mino Solomon, who was severely injured in a weightlifting accident. The video was part of a fundraising effort to assist with his medical expenses, highlighting the deep - seated family - like bond within the gym.

  1. Coaching and Leadership

CrossFit Jääkarhu houses some of the nation's top coaches, including Games - level athletes Ingrid Kantola, Jessica Estrada, Ricky Redus, and Orion Hones. Kantola and Redus are professional GRID athletes, and Redus, a respected weightlifter, shares his Olympic lifting expertise through instructional videos on the site. Estrada provides similar guidance for bodyweight movements. The abundance of on - site instruction and educational content in the blog further attests to the high quality of coaching.

  1. Programmes and Programming

Similar to CrossFit Milford, Jääkarhu offers multiple levels of programming: fitness, sport, and competition. The fitness level caters to regular classes, the sport level aims to elevate the skills of proficient CrossFitters, and the competition level is designed for those aspiring to compete at regional or national levels. 12 Labours CrossFit - Glen Burnie, MD

  1. Overview

12 Labours CrossFit is a unique gym with three locations in Annapolis, Maryland, operating under a single - membership model. Founded in 2007 as one of the first two hundred affiliates globally, the 12 Labours team achieved ninth place at the 2014 CrossFit Games and sixth place in 2015.

  1. Community

Community is at the heart of 12 Labours CrossFit. They have an event director on staff whose sole responsibility is to organize events, competitions, and parties, fostering camaraderie within the gym and the local CrossFit community. From rowing clinics and holiday parties to seminars and competitions, 12 Labours has mastered the art of community building. Testimonials from members, such as “This place and the people I’ve met have helped me overcome some mental struggles while I’ve gained great physical strength and confidence in myself. I am forever grateful for the coaches here who have been an integral part in this positive change in my life,” highlight the impact of this community - centric approach.

  1. Coaching and Leadership

Co - founded by a trio of high - level athletes, including Games competitors Luke Espe and Brad Weiss, 12 Labours CrossFit can boast of having some of the industry's best coaches. Several coaches have gone on to play professionally in GRID, and many are pursuing their OPT CCP certification, demonstrating their commitment to continuous education beyond standard CrossFit certifications.

  1. Programmes and Programming

In addition to standard group classes, 12 Labours offers a wide range of specialized programs, including barbell, weightlifting, CrossFit Kids, personal training, remote and in - house individual programming, competition - level programming, and cardio - focused classes. Their programming cycle is meticulously planned. Spanning a year and aligned with the CrossFit Games season, it includes strength and skill development, open prep, the Games season, and a testing phase. All athletes, regardless of skill level, follow this cycle, ensuring that the entire gym is working towards a common goal. Finding a Gym That Fits the Bill

Not all CrossFit boxes are created equal. It is in your best interest to seek out a gym that aligns with your fitness objectives. If you reside in close proximity to any of the highlighted boxes, consider yourself fortunate, as you now have a benchmark for what constitutes a world - class CrossFit gym. Size is not always the determining factor; rather, it's the combination of community, leadership, coaching, and programming.

Seek out the CrossFit gym that truly understands the formula, and you'll forge a long - lasting and healthy relationship with both the gym and fitness. If your current gym lacks one of the critical elements of the formula, consider taking the initiative to drive change and elevate your gym to new heights of excellence.
